  %直接设计数字滤波器  
    wp=0.2*pi;
    ws=0.3*pi;
    Rp=1;
    Rs=15;
    Ts=0.02*pi;
    Fs=1/Ts;
    wp1=0.2;                     %归一化指标        
    ws1=0.3;
    [N,Wn]=buttord(wp1,ws1,Rp,Rs);  %选择滤波器的最小阶数   
    [bz,az]=butter(N,Wn); 
    [H,W]=freqz(bz,az);%绘制频率响应曲线
    figure(1),plot(W*Fs/(2*pi),abs(H)),grid,xlabel('频率/Hz'),ylabel('频率响应幅度');
    x=[-4,-2,0,-4,-6,-4,-2,-4,-6,-6,-4,-4,-6,-6,-2,6,12,8,0,-16,-38,...
-60,-84,-90,-66,-32,-4,-2,-4,8,12,12,10,6,6,6,4,0,0,0,0,0,-2,...
-4,0,0,0,-2,-2,0,0,-2,-2,-2,-2,0];
y=filter(bz,az,x);      %滤波
figure(2),
subplot(2,1,1),plot(x),title('原始信号');
subplot(2,1,2),plot(y),title('滤波后信号');
